Salad: United States – Crisp Kohlrabi-Apple Salad with Caraway-Dill Vinaigrette
Serving Size: 4

Ingredients
2 small kohlrabi, peeled and cut into thin matchsticks (about 3 cups / 360 g)
1 tart crisp apple (e.g., Granny Smith), cut into thin matchsticks
1 small seedless cucumber, thinly sliced
6 radishes, thinly sliced
1 / 4 small red onion, very thinly sliced (optional)
2 tbsp (30 ml) fresh dill, chopped
2 tbsp (30 ml) flat-leaf parsley, chopped
1 / 3 cup (40 g) pumpkin seeds (pepitas) or sunflower seeds, toasted
3 tbsp (45 ml) apple cider vinegar
1 tbsp (15 ml) whole-grain German-style mustard
1 tsp prepared horseradish (not creamy), or to taste
1 / 2 tsp caraway seeds, lightly crushed
1 / 2 tsp honey (or sugar), to taste
5 tbsp (75 ml) cold-pressed rapeseed oil (or neutral oil)
1 / 4 tsp fine sea salt, plus more to taste
Freshly ground black pepper, to taste
Instructions
Toast the pumpkin seeds in a dry skillet over medium heat until fragrant and lightly crackling, 3–4 minutes; transfer to a plate to cool.
Make the vinaigrette: In a bowl, whisk together apple cider vinegar, mustard, horseradish, caraway, honey, salt, and several grinds of black pepper. Slowly whisk in the rapeseed oil until emulsified.
Prep the produce: Peel kohlrabi and cut into thin matchsticks; matchstick the apple. Thinly slice cucumber, radishes, and red onion (if using).
In a large bowl, combine kohlrabi, apple, cucumber, radishes, dill, and parsley. Drizzle over about two-thirds of the vinaigrette and toss gently to coat. Add more dressing as needed; season to taste with additional salt and pepper.
Fold in most of the toasted seeds, reserving a pinch for garnish. Let the salad rest 5–10 minutes to lightly soften, then sprinkle with remaining seeds and serve alongside the Rinderbraten.
